CorrectTypo()

Try to "correct" a typo in the source code by finding visible declarations whose names are similar to the name that was present in the source code.

Parameters

TypoName the DeclarationNameInfo structure that contains the name that was present in the source code along with its location.
LookupKind the name-lookup criteria used to search for the name.
S the scope in which name lookup occurs.
SS the nested-name-specifier that precedes the name we're looking for, if present.
CCC A CorrectionCandidateCallback object that provides further validation of typo correction candidates. It also provides flags for determining the set of keywords permitted.
MemberContext if non-NULL, the context in which to look for a member access expression.
EnteringContext whether we're entering the context described by the nested-name-specifier SS.
OPT when non-NULL, the search for visible declarations will also walk the protocols in the qualified interfaces of OPT.

Returns

a [TypoCorrection](classclang%5F1%5F1TypoCorrection.html "Simple class containing the result of Sema::CorrectTypo.") containing the corrected name if the typo along with information such as the [NamedDecl](classclang%5F1%5F1NamedDecl.html "This represents a decl that may have a name.") where the corrected name was declared, and any additional [NestedNameSpecifier](classclang%5F1%5F1NestedNameSpecifier.html "Represents a C++ nested name specifier, such as "\::std::vector<int>::".") needed to access it (C++ only). The [TypoCorrection](classclang%5F1%5F1TypoCorrection.html "Simple class containing the result of Sema::CorrectTypo.") is empty if there is no correction.

Note

LookupKind must correspond to a valid Sema::LookupNameKind

[ExternalSemaSource::CorrectTypo](classclang%5F1%5F1ExternalSemaSource.html#a3febc2b905546ca1fc38ada315b6a0ed "Try to "correct" a typo in the source code by finding visible declarations whose names are similar to...") is always given the first chance to correct a typo (really, to offer suggestions to repair a failed lookup). It will even be called when SpellChecking is turned off or after a fatal error has already been detected.

Note

Returns the first nonempty correction.

layoutRecordType()

bool MultiplexExternalSemaSource::layoutRecordType ( const RecordDecl * Record, uint64_t & Size, uint64_t & Alignment, llvm::DenseMap< const FieldDecl *, uint64_t > & FieldOffsets, llvm::DenseMap< const CXXRecordDecl *, CharUnits > & BaseOffsets, llvm::DenseMap< const CXXRecordDecl *, CharUnits > & VirtualBaseOffsets ) overridevirtual

Perform layout on the given record.

This routine allows the external AST source to provide an specific layout for a record, overriding the layout that would normally be constructed. It is intended for clients who receive specific layout details rather than source code (such as LLDB). The client is expected to fill in the field offsets, base offsets, virtual base offsets, and complete object size.

Parameters

Record The record whose layout is being requested.
Size The final size of the record, in bits.
Alignment The final alignment of the record, in bits.
FieldOffsets The offset of each of the fields within the record, expressed in bits. All of the fields must be provided with offsets.
BaseOffsets The offset of each of the direct, non-virtual base classes. If any bases are not given offsets, the bases will be laid out according to the ABI.
VirtualBaseOffsets The offset of each of the virtual base classes (either direct or not). If any bases are not given offsets, the bases will be laid out according to the ABI.

Returns

true if the record layout was provided, false otherwise.
